70-291
Implementing, Managing, and Maintaining a Microsoft Windows Server 2003 Network Infrastructure

Credit toward certification
When you pass the Implementing, Managing, and Maintaining a Windows Server 2003 Network Infrastructure exam, you achieve Microsoft Certified Professional (MCP) status. You also earn credit toward the following certifications:

Core credit toward Microsoft Certified Systems Administrator (MCSA) on
Windows Server 2003 certification
Core credit toward Microsoft Certified Systems Engineer (MCSE) on Windows Server 2003 certification
Core credit toward Microsoft Certified Database Administrator (MCDBA) on Microsoft SQL Server 2000 certification

MCITP:Server Administrator

In my last post about passing the CCNA: Security exam, I said that in future I would persue more hands-on certification and update my blog, as I progressed. However, in Australia nearly every IT sys admin/support job posted, is asking for Microsoft experience and certification. So I’ve decided, for the next 3 months, to study for the MCITP Training : Server Administrator and post tutorials, updates and the like as I go along. I really wanted to start working towards the OSCP, but doin some more MS certs seems like the right choice at this particular time.

Anyway,the MCITP: Server Administrator requires you sit the following 3 exams:

Exam 70-640 (earns MCTS:  Windows Server 2008 Active Directory Configuration)
Exam 70-642 (earns MCTS: Windows Server 2008 Network Infrastructure Configuration)
Exam 70-646 (Pro: Windows Server 2008, Server Administrator)

I already hold the 70-640, so any tutorials from now that I post will be based on the 70-642 and the 70-646.

When I last sat the 70-640 exam, Microsoft required that you recertify every 3 years, this, however I hear has changed. The cert now is valid for as long as Microsoft support the OS. As some companies still use 2000 and 2003, I reckon this cert will last quite a while, as it’s based on server 2008.
